Summary of Bill HR 3875
Bill 117 HR 3875, also known as the Interagency Committee on Women’s Business Enterprise Act of 2021, aims to establish an Interagency Committee on Women’s Business Enterprise within the Small Business Administration (SBA). This committee would be responsible for coordinating federal efforts to promote the growth and success of women-owned businesses.
The bill outlines the composition of the committee, which would consist of representatives from various federal agencies, including the Department of Commerce, the Department of Labor, and the Department of Defense, among others. The committee would be tasked with developing and implementing strategies to increase opportunities for women-owned businesses to compete for federal contracts and access federal resources.
Additionally, the bill requires the committee to submit an annual report to Congress on its activities and recommendations for improving support for women-owned businesses. It also directs the SBA to establish a Women’s Business Center Program to provide training, counseling, and other resources to women entrepreneurs. Overall, Bill 117 HR 3875 seeks to address the challenges faced by women-owned businesses and promote their growth and success through coordinated federal efforts and increased access to resources and opportunities.

Congressional Summary of HR 3875
Interagency Committee on Women's Business Enterprise Act of 2021
This bill revises the duties, membership, and reporting requirements of the Interagency Committee on Women's Business Enterprise.
These changes include striking a requirement that the committee develop and promote new public sector programs and plans to foster women's business enterprise and, instead, requiring it to monitor the plans, programs, and operations of federal government departments and agencies to identify barriers to new business formation by women entrepreneurs.

Current Status of Bill HR 3875
Bill HR 3875 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since June 14, 2021. Bill HR 3875 was introduced during Congress 117 and was introduced to the House on June 14, 2021. Bill HR 3875's most recent activity was Referred to the House Committee on Small Business. as of June 14, 2021
